Introduction

In the dynamic world of customer service, sustainability is key. Companies aiming for long-term success must adopt strategies that ensure consistent, high-quality service. This article explores five fundamental steps to achieve sustainable customer service performance.

Step 1: Establish Clear Service Standards

Understanding Customer Expectations

To excel in customer service, first understand what your customers expect from you. This understanding forms the foundation of effective service standards.

Setting Achievable Benchmarks

Once expectations are clear, set realistic benchmarks that push your team to excel while remaining attainable.

Step 2: Invest in Training

Regular Training Programs

Invest in comprehensive training programs that equip your staff with the necessary skills and knowledge to meet your service standards.

Skills Development

Focus on continuous skill enhancement to keep pace with evolving customer needs and service technologies.

Step 3: Leverage Technology

Customer Relationship Management (CRM) Systems

Implement CRM systems to streamline interactions and better manage customer relationships.

Automation and AI

Utilize automation and AI to handle routine tasks, freeing up human agents to tackle more complex issues.

Step 4: Monitor and Adjust

Continuous Feedback Loop

Establish a system for ongoing feedback from customers to continuously refine and improve service processes.

Performance Metrics

Use clear metrics to monitor performance and make data-driven adjustments to your service strategy.

Step 5: Foster a Customer-Centric Culture

Employee Engagement

Engage your team by emphasizing the importance of their role in customer satisfaction and providing opportunities for input and innovation.

Recognition and Rewards

Motivate your team by recognizing and rewarding excellent service, encouraging a culture of excellence and care.

Conclusion

Sustainable customer service is not about one-time fixes but about building a system that adapts and thrives on change. By following these five steps, businesses can enhance their service quality and maintain high performance levels consistently.
